I’m wondering if this is an issue to cause concern or just regular under car dirt
the welded seam on the plate that holds my exhaust Tips in place looks like it has oil leaking from it
but could be road dirt kicking up in the rain and that’s the low point so is just gravity

My first assumption would be that either water from the outside or the condensation that forms inside the exhaust at ambient temperature and gets moved out when the engine starts and blows hot air in there is mixing with the exhaust soot and looking like oil.

The best way to determine if it's water or oil is to get some on your fingers and rub your fingers together. If it's slippery and doesn't dry on your fingers, light the car on fire and collect the insurance payout, lol.
